首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

创建字典时保存数据类型

是指在使用编程语言中的字典(或称为映射、哈希表、关联数组等)数据结构时,可以保存不同类型的数据作为键值对。

字典是一种无序的数据结构,由键和值组成。键是唯一的,而值可以是任意类型的数据,包括整数、浮点数、字符串、布尔值、列表、元组、字典等。

在创建字典时,可以使用不同的编程语言提供的语法来定义字典,并指定键和对应的值。根据编程语言的不同,字典的创建方式也会有所差异。

以下是一些常见编程语言中创建字典时保存数据类型的示例:

Python:

代码语言:python
代码运行次数:0
复制
# 创建一个字典,保存不同类型的数据
my_dict = {
    "name": "John",
    "age": 25,
    "is_student": True,
    "grades": [90, 85, 95]
}

Java:

代码语言:java
复制
// 导入java.util.HashMap类
import java.util.HashMap;

// 创建一个HashMap对象,保存不同类型的数据
HashMap<String, Object> myMap = new HashMap<String, Object>();
myMap.put("name", "John");
myMap.put("age", 25);
myMap.put("is_student", true);
myMap.put("grades", new int[]{90, 85, 95});

JavaScript:

代码语言:javascript
复制
// 创建一个对象,保存不同类型的数据
var myObj = {
    name: "John",
    age: 25,
    is_student: true,
    grades: [90, 85, 95]
};

C#:

代码语言:csharp
复制
// 导入System.Collections.Generic命名空间
using System.Collections.Generic;

// 创建一个Dictionary对象,保存不同类型的数据
Dictionary<string, object> myDict = new Dictionary<string, object>();
myDict.Add("name", "John");
myDict.Add("age", 25);
myDict.Add("is_student", true);
myDict.Add("grades", new int[]{90, 85, 95});

在实际应用中,创建字典时保存数据类型可以用于存储和管理各种类型的数据,例如在Web开发中,可以将用户信息、配置参数、数据记录等保存在字典中;在数据处理和分析中,可以使用字典来存储和操作数据集合;在游戏开发中,可以使用字典来管理游戏对象和属性等。

对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体品牌商,无法提供相关链接。但腾讯云作为一家知名的云计算服务提供商,提供了丰富的云计算产品和解决方案,可以通过访问腾讯云官方网站获取更多相关信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

共17个视频
动力节点-JDK动态代理(AOP)使用及实现原理分析
动力节点Java培训
动态代理是使用jdk的反射机制,创建对象的能力, 创建的是代理类的对象。 而不用你创建类文件。不用写java文件。 动态:在程序执行时,调用jdk提供的方法才能创建代理类的对象。jdk动态代理,必须有接口,目标类必须实现接口, 没有接口时,需要使用cglib动态代理。 动态代理可以在不改变原来目标方法功能的前提下, 可以在代理中增强自己的功能代码。
共10个视频
Go Excelize 视频教程
xuri
Excelize 是 Go 语言编写的用于操作电子表格文档的基础库,本系列教程将带您由浅入深了解并学习 Excelize 开源基础库的使用,帮助您在处理 Excel 文档时,更加从容、得心应手。学习本课程你将收获:基础环境搭建与配置、导入导出 Excel 文档、复杂表格创建与处理、熟练掌握 Excelize。
领券